Outline and Steps:

  • Pre-Reading Discussion: Ask students what they know about the Constitution and why it matters.

  • Reading Task: Students read independently, in small groups, or as a class read-aloud.

  • Comprehension Questions: Students answer questions (literal, inferential, and analytical).

  • Review & Discussion: Go over answers, clarify key terms, and connect the Constitution to students’ lives.
